We compared two Desktop platform GPUs: 1024MB VRAM GeForce GTX 560 Ti OEM and 16GB VRAM Arc A780 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A GeForce GTX 560 Ti OEM 's Advantages
Lower TDP (170W vs 200W)
Intel Arc A780 's Advantages
Boost Clock2200MHz
More VRAM (16GB vs 1GB)
Larger VRAM bandwidth (559.6GB/s vs 128.3GB/s)
3712 additional rendering cores
